What is an Empty Number Line?
The Empty Number Line is a simple yet powerful tool used to teach and visualize mathematical concepts. It consists of a horizontal line with no pre-marked numbers, allowing students to plot and manipulate numbers freely. This flexibility makes it an excellent resource for teaching various mathematical operations, including addition, subtraction, multiplication, and division.

How to Use an Empty Number Line
Using an Empty Number Line is straightforward. Here are the steps to get started:
Materials Needed
- A large sheet of paper or a whiteboard
- Markers or pens
- Optional: Sticky notes or small objects to represent numbers
Steps to Create an Empty Number Line
1. Draw a horizontal line on the paper or whiteboard. This will serve as your Empty Number Line.
2. Choose a starting point and mark it with a number. For example, you can start with 0 or any other number relevant to the problem you are solving.
3. Plot additional numbers along the line as needed. For addition, move to the right; for subtraction, move to the left.
4. Use arrows or markers to indicate the direction and magnitude of the operation. For example, if adding 3 to 5, draw an arrow from 5 to 8.
5. Encourage students to discuss and explain their reasoning as they plot numbers and perform operations.

Examples of Using an Empty Number Line
Let's look at a few examples to illustrate how the Empty Number Line can be used in different scenarios.
Example 1: Addition
Problem: 5 + 3
1. Draw the Empty Number Line and mark 5 as the starting point.
2. Move 3 units to the right from 5.
3. The final position on the line is 8.
Visual Representation:
| 5 | ----------> | 8 |
Example 2: Subtraction
Problem: 10 - 4
1. Draw the Empty Number Line and mark 10 as the starting point.
2. Move 4 units to the left from 10.
3. The final position on the line is 6.
Visual Representation:
| 10 | <---------- | 6 |
Example 3: Multiplication
Problem: 3 x 4
1. Draw the Empty Number Line and mark 0 as the starting point.
2. Move 3 units to the right four times.
3. The final position on the line is 12.
Visual Representation:
| 0 | ----------> | 3 | ----------> | 6 | ----------> | 9 | ----------> | 12 |
Advanced Applications of the Empty Number Line
The Empty Number Line is not limited to basic arithmetic. It can also be used to teach more advanced concepts, such as fractions, decimals, and negative numbers.
Fractions and Decimals
To represent fractions and decimals, divide the Empty Number Line into equal parts. For example, to represent 1/2, divide the line between 0 and 1 into two equal parts. To represent 0.5, divide the line between 0 and 1 into ten equal parts and mark the fifth part.
Negative Numbers
To represent negative numbers, extend the Empty Number Line to the left of zero. Mark negative numbers to the left of zero and positive numbers to the right. This helps students understand the concept of negative and positive values and how they relate to each other.
